Показать сообщение отдельно
  #1 (permalink)  
Старый 14.04.2023, 19:43
Аспирант
Отправить личное сообщение для HotReboot Посмотреть профиль Найти все сообщения от HotReboot
 
Регистрация: 06.11.2017
Сообщений: 42

Скрипт в Firefox и Crhome
Здравствуйте. Почему это работает в Firefox, но не работает в Chrome? Вывод вверх таблицы выбранные checkbox.
var $buttons = $('.sort'), $tab = $("#tableUpdateProducts");
$buttons.click(function(e) {
    var self = this,
        $rows = $tab.find("tbody > tr"),
        idx = $buttons.index(this);
    $rows.sort(function(a, b) {
        var $obj1 = $(a).find('td').eq(idx),
            $obj2 = $(b).find('td').eq(idx),
            value1, value2;
            value1 = $obj1.find("input")[0].checked;
            value2 = $obj2.find("input")[0].checked
        return (value1 < value2);
    });
    $.each($rows, function(index, row) {
        $tab.append(row);
    });
});

Спилинно отсюда. Спасибо.
Ответить с цитированием